inseadima

Bienvenue Invité sur INSEA DIMA.

Actualité de l’ Institut National de Statistique et d'Economie Appliquée {INSEA}.


Apatch

inseadima :: I N S E A :: Options :: Informatique :: Etude :: JAVA & J2EE :: J2EE :: J2EE

Aller en bas

Apatch

Message par hafsa le Ven 27 Avr 2007 - 6:27

question:urgent


est ce quelle est possible de changer le contenu de la page d'excepton de apatch

hafsa
membre
membre

Féminin
Nombre de messages : 19
Date d'inscription : 19/01/2007

Revenir en haut Aller en bas

Re: Apatch

Message par r.benham le Ven 27 Avr 2007 - 7:55

si tu parle de tomcat oui c'est possible, il suffit d'ajouter dans le descripteur de déploiment (web.xml) les lignes suivantes :
<error-page>
<error-code>500</error-code>
<location>/error.jsp</location>
</error-page>
<error-page>
<error-code>400</error-code>
<location>/index.jsp</location>
</error-page>
<error-page>
<error-code>403</error-code>
<location>/403.jsp</location>
</error-page>
<error-page>
<error-code>404</error-code>
<location>/404.jsp</location>
</error-page>

ainsi tu peux intercepter les erreurs de code 404,403 .... et renvoyer le client sur une page jsp (ex:404.jsp ...).

r.benham
Invité


Revenir en haut Aller en bas

Re: Apatch

Message par hafsa le Ven 27 Avr 2007 - 9:04

svp

ou on specifie le chemin de la page jsp ou on veut redireger l'utilisateur

hafsa
membre
membre

Féminin
Nombre de messages : 19
Date d'inscription : 19/01/2007

Revenir en haut Aller en bas

Re: Apatch

Message par s.souhail le Ven 27 Avr 2007 - 9:13

par exemple:
pour /index.jsp
tu fait /com/eca/webapp/tonpage.jsp
selon le chemin ...li b3iti

_________________
\\\|///
( o O )
o000-(_)-000o Hey Wink
Direction Forum INSEA DIMA
http:\\inseadima.com -- Since 23 Oct 2006

Successful
Overpowering
Unique
Helpful
Approachable
Important
Lucky[i]
avatar
s.souhail
Administrateur
Administrateur

Masculin
Nombre de messages : 1053
Localisation : Île-de-France (Nanterre)
Date d'inscription : 23/10/2006

http://www.inseadima.com

Revenir en haut Aller en bas

Re: Apatch

Message par k.ouguerzi le Ven 27 Avr 2007 - 9:13

je pense que c'est dans la balise
<location>chemin de la jsp </location>,
n'est-ce pas Rida?
avatar
k.ouguerzi
Co-Admin
Co-Admin

Masculin
Nombre de messages : 87
Localisation : Casablanca
Date d'inscription : 23/10/2006

Revenir en haut Aller en bas

Re: Apatch

Message par r.benham le Ven 27 Avr 2007 - 9:23

effectivement :
<error>
<error>404</error> : code de l'erreur
<location>/erreur.jsp</location> : la page jsp ou on veut redireger l'utilisateur
</error>

r.benham
Invité


Revenir en haut Aller en bas

Re: Apatch

Message par hafsa le Ven 27 Avr 2007 - 10:56

j'ai specifié le chemin la page a changé mais il m'affiche toujours




La page est introuvable



Il est possible que la page recherchée ait été supprimée, que son nom ait changé ou qu'elle ne soit pas disponible pour le moment.




portant le chemin est correcte

est ce que la page jsp doit appartenir au meme repertoire de web.xml

hafsa
membre
membre

Féminin
Nombre de messages : 19
Date d'inscription : 19/01/2007

Revenir en haut Aller en bas

Re: Apatch

Message par HADLI.Abdellah le Ven 27 Avr 2007 - 11:06

non pa forcement tu doit just indiquer son chemain ds le fichier web.xml
fait attention au tag <error>
c pas le bon remplace le par error-page


Dernière édition par le Ven 27 Avr 2007 - 11:11, édité 1 fois
avatar
HADLI.Abdellah
Co-Admin
Co-Admin

Masculin
Nombre de messages : 132
Localisation : casablanca
Date d'inscription : 23/10/2006

http://www.inseadima.com

Revenir en haut Aller en bas

Re: Apatch

Message par r.benham le Ven 27 Avr 2007 - 11:09

tu peux nous donner la partie du web.xml qui gère les erreurs.

r.benham
Invité


Revenir en haut Aller en bas

Re: Apatch

Message par hafsa le Ven 27 Avr 2007 - 11:12


<xml>
<web>
<description>debug web.xml</description>
<display>mimente</display>
<This>


<listener>
<listener>org.apache.myfaces.webapp.StartupServletContextListener</listener>
</listener>


<context>
<description>Comma separated list of URIs of (additional) faces config files.
(e.g. /WEB-INF/my-config.xml)
See JSF 1.0 PRD2, 10.3.2</description>
<param>javax.faces.CONFIG_FILES</param>
<param>/WEB-INF/faces-website-config.xml , /WEB-INF/faces-webapp-config.xml</param>
</context>


<context>
<description>State saving method: "client" or "server" (= default)
See JSF Specification 2.5.2</description>
<param>javax.faces.STATE_SAVING_METHOD</param>
<param>client</param>
</context>
<context>
<description>This parameter tells MyFaces if javascript code should be allowed in the
rendered HTML output.
If javascript is allowed, command_link anchors will have javascript code
that submits the corresponding form.
If javascript is not allowed, the state saving info and nested parameters
will be added as url parameters.
Default: "true"</description>
<param>org.apache.myfaces.ALLOW_JAVASCRIPT</param>
<param>true</param>
</context>
<context>
<param>org.apache.myfaces.DETECT_JAVASCRIPT</param>
<param>false</param>
</context>
<context>
<description>If true, rendered HTML code will be formatted, so that it is "human readable".
i.e. additional line separators and whitespace will be written, that do not
influence the HTML code.
Default: "true"</description>
<param>org.apache.myfaces.PRETTY_HTML</param>
<param>true</param>
</context>
<context>
<description>If true, a javascript function will be rendered that is able to restore the
former vertical scroll on every request. Convenient feature if you have pages
with long lists and you do not want the browser page to always jump to the top
if you trigger a link or button action that stays on the same page.
Default: "false"</description>
<param>org.apache.myfaces.AUTO_SCROLL</param>
<param>true</param>
</context>
<context>
<param>tiles-definitions</param>
<param>/WEB-INF/tiles.xml</param>
</context>

<filter>
<filter>extensionsFilter</filter>
<filter>org.apache.myfaces.component.html.util.ExtensionsFilter</filter>
<init>
<description>Set the size limit for uploaded files.
Format: 10 - 10 bytes
10k - 10 KB
10m - 10 MB
1g - 1 GB</description>
<param>uploadMaxFileSize</param>
<param>100m</param>
</init>
<init>
<description>Set the threshold size - files
below this limit are stored in memory, files above
this limit are stored on disk.
Format: 10 - 10 bytes
10k - 10 KB
10m - 10 MB
1g - 1 GB</description>
<param>uploadThresholdSize</param>
<param>100k</param>
</init>
</filter>

<filter>
<filter>extensionsFilter</filter>
<url>*.jsf</url>
</filter>

<filter>
<filter>extensionsFilter</filter>
<url>/faces/*</url>
</filter>

<servlet>
<servlet>Faces Servlet</servlet>
<servlet>javax.faces.webapp.FacesServlet</servlet>
<load>0</load>
</servlet>

<servlet>
<servlet>Faces Servlet</servlet>
<url>*.jsf</url>
</servlet>
<session>
<session>60</session>
</session>

<welcome>
<welcome>index.jsp</welcome>
<welcome>index.html</welcome>
</welcome>
<error>
<error>500</error>
<location>/mimente/src/main/webapp/EspacePartenaireMimente/deces/page_d_erreur.jsp</location>
</error>
<error>
<error>400</error>
<location>/mimente/src/main/webapp/EspacePartenaireMimente/deces/page_d_erreur.jsp</location>
</error>
<error>
<error>403</error>
<location>/mimente/src/main/webapp/EspacePartenaireMimente/deces/page_d_erreur.jsp</location>
</error>
<error>
<error>404</error>
<location>/mimente/src/main/webapp/EspacePartenaireMimente/deces/page_d_erreur.jsp</location>
</error>



</web>

hafsa
membre
membre

Féminin
Nombre de messages : 19
Date d'inscription : 19/01/2007

Revenir en haut Aller en bas

Re: Apatch

Message par r.benham le Ven 27 Avr 2007 - 11:18

essaie avec juste
/deces/page_d_erreur.jsp

r.benham
Invité


Revenir en haut Aller en bas

Re: Apatch

Message par hafsa le Lun 30 Avr 2007 - 8:00

merci,mais ca ne marche pas

hafsa
membre
membre

Féminin
Nombre de messages : 19
Date d'inscription : 19/01/2007

Revenir en haut Aller en bas

Re: Apatch

Message par r.benham le Lun 30 Avr 2007 - 8:41

je suppose que /mimente/src/main/webapp est le chemin de ta webapp, si c'est le cas essaie cette fois ci : /EspacePartenaireMimente/deces/page_d_erreur.jsp

r.benham
Invité


Revenir en haut Aller en bas

Re: Apatch

Message par hafsa le Lun 30 Avr 2007 - 9:01

il se peut qu'il ya une erreur dans la page jsp c pourquoi il ne veut pas l'afficher car quand je change le chemin et j'ecris par exemple c:/mimente/src/main/webapp IL ME GeNeRE LA PAGE d'exception de apatch

hafsa
membre
membre

Féminin
Nombre de messages : 19
Date d'inscription : 19/01/2007

Revenir en haut Aller en bas

Re: Apatch

Message par hafsa le Lun 30 Avr 2007 - 9:45

EST CE QU'IL YA UN PARAMETRE QUE JE DOIS CONFIGURERE

EN APATCH ou un truc que je dois écrire en web xml qui me manque:pale:

hafsa
membre
membre

Féminin
Nombre de messages : 19
Date d'inscription : 19/01/2007

Revenir en haut Aller en bas

Re: Apatch

Message par r.benham le Lun 30 Avr 2007 - 11:16

normalement non, il sufit juste de lui donner le chemin de ta page jsp à partir du context de ton application (tomcat/webapps/context).

r.benham
Invité


Revenir en haut Aller en bas

Re: Apatch

Message par hafsa le Lun 30 Avr 2007 - 12:12

grace a dieu j'ai trouvé l'erreur

tu dois ajoutter dans la page

<page>
<taglib>
<taglib>

<f>

</f>

et l'extention du fichier dans le chemin doit etre .jsf


merci beaucoups pour votre aide

hafsa
membre
membre

Féminin
Nombre de messages : 19
Date d'inscription : 19/01/2007

Revenir en haut Aller en bas

Re: Apatch

Message par hafsa le Lun 30 Avr 2007 - 12:12

maintenant ca marche

hafsa
membre
membre

Féminin
Nombre de messages : 19
Date d'inscription : 19/01/2007

Revenir en haut Aller en bas

Re: Apatch

Message par Contenu sponsorisé


Contenu sponsorisé


Revenir en haut Aller en bas

Revenir en haut


inseadima :: I N S E A :: Options :: Informatique :: Etude :: JAVA & J2EE :: J2EE :: J2EE

 
Permission de ce forum:
Vous ne pouvez pas répondre aux sujets dans ce forum